Just bought the Razer Blackwidow Ultimate keyboard. I was originally planning to buy the Regular BW but unfortunately no store in Dubai had it in stock, so had to settle for the Ultimate. However, I got it at a bargain price from one of my regular stores at just marginally higher than the Regular Edition which is really cool.

After using it for a few hours, I have to say that I must really get used to typing on a mechanical keyboard. While you fully depress the membrane KB, obviously that is not the case with the BW and it is taking some getting used to at the moment. Did everyone take some time before they eventually got used to the beauty of mech keyboards?

Also, I am finding the layout of the BW really odd. And I don't think it is specifically due to the macro keys but they are one of the reasons. Every time I have to end up typing A, I end up pressing Caps Lock. This is due to the condensed layout of the keyboard which again should take some time getting used to. Any tips on how you got used to this would also be appreciated?

However, both of those personal issues aside, when I focus on typing on this keyboard like someone should on a mech. keyboard, it feels like sex on my fingertips. And this being the best bargain keyboard on the market, I can highly recommend this to any SC2 gamer looking for a mech keyboard but does not want to splurge on the more expensive offerings. I can already feel that my tapping is better than my old keyboard (which in all honesty was a cheap 15$ keyboard) and that is arguably the most important skill to have in SC2.

I will post up more impressions later once I fully get used to the keyboard. But for now, if you are looking for a mech. keyboard, then the Blackwidow should be first on your list if you are on a budget.
